Atlanta, the capital of Georgia, is a dynamic city known for its rich history, cultural diversity, and economic significance. As a major transportation hub with the world’s busiest airport, Atlanta serves as a gateway to the American South and beyond. The city played a pivotal role in the Civil Rights Movement, with landmarks like the Martin Luther King Jr. National Historical Park highlighting its historical importance. Atlanta also boasts a thriving arts scene, professional sports teams, and a variety of attractions, including the Georgia Aquarium, World of Coca-Cola, and Centennial Olympic Park. With its combination of historic significance, modern urban amenities, and Southern hospitality, Atlanta offers visitors a vibrant and multifaceted experience.
